What is the VitaSIRO solo™?

A portable, on-demand real-time PCR system that puts molecular-grade diagnostics at the point of care:

  • Genuinely rapid: results in around 40 minutes (timing varies by assay), so clinical decisions and triage don’t wait on a lab courier round.
  • True sample-to-answer workflow: a patented cartridge integrates nucleic acid extraction and real-time PCR in one step – three actions (collect, transfer to cartridge, start run) with minimal hands-on time.
  • Multiplex capability: detects up to six genetic targets from a single sample, including the SARS-CoV-2 / Flu / RSV respiratory assay with CTDA-approved SARS-CoV-2 detection.
  • Sample flexibility: validated across UTM/VTM swabs, saliva, blood, urine and faeces, depending on assay.
  • Low training burden: simple, guided procedure on a 7-inch touchscreen – suited to non-laboratory operators under a POCT competency framework.
  • Fits where you need it: a 3.6 kg footprint that deploys on a ward, in a clinic, or in a community setting without dedicated lab infrastructure.
  • Connectivity built in: POCT1-A support for data transfer into your middleware and LIMS – essential for result traceability, audit and remote QC oversight.

Why this matters for your testing pathway

  • Cost-effective molecular testing. On-demand, single-sample testing means you run PCR exactly when clinical need arises – no dedicated lab infrastructure, no waiting to fill a batch, and no reagent wasted on part-filled runs. Lab-grade molecular results become achievable at the point of care without lab-scale overheads.
  • Faster clinical decisions at the front door. Actionable respiratory results in under an hour support earlier isolation decisions, better bed management and reduced onward transmission – without adding to central lab turnaround pressure.
  • Governance that stands up to scrutiny. CTDA-approved SARS-CoV-2 testing, CE marked, POCT1-A connectivity and point-of-care governance features such as QC lockout.
  • Decentralised capacity that complements the lab. Rather than replacing core laboratory PCR, the VitaSIRO solo™ extends molecular capacity to where samples are taken – easing bottlenecks during winter respiratory surges and relieving demand on centralised platforms.
  • A platform, not a single test. Beyond the respiratory assay, the menu includes an MT-RNR1 SNP assay for investigating neonatal susceptibility to aminoglycoside-induced hearing loss – signalling a growing menu on a single, familiar device.

Where it fits best

The VitaSIRO solo™ is built for on-demand, time-critical individual testing – emergency departments, acute admissions, urgent care, and community and clinic settings where a rapid, near-patient molecular answer changes what happens next. Running one sample at a time is exactly what makes it cost-effective: you test the moment clinical need arises, with no batching to coordinate and no reagent spent on part-filled runs.
